The agricultural livestock production sub-sector is characterized by its many geographically dispersed
production points. Records are usually collected in handwritten forms that are then transposed to
separate Excel sheets by technical assistants. These documents are used to evaluate "one-shot" results
at the end of the animal production batches and are filed together with the other documents in the
batch. Most of the collected data is usually not organized in a way that allows easy historical analysis
and qualitative assessment of economic and technical results. Farmcontrol, the provider of an IoT
solution for livestock farm monitoring wanted to somehow respond to current difficulties and add
meaningful context to the enormous stream of sensor data that are generated. Its goal was to present
relevant real-time insights to livestock producers while helping organize everyday farm tasks and
benchmark results. To tackle this challenge Farmcontrol developed a new module for its cloud
software that promoted the current work project.
